Location Of Tropical Rainforest | Rainforests are forest ecosystems characterized by high levels of rainfall, an enclosed canopy and high species diversity. The world's largest tropical rainforests are in the amazon basin in south america, lowland regions in africa, and the islands off of southeast asia.
